Hematological and Biochemical Changes Following Double Dose Administration of Florfenicol in Goats

Abstract: Florfenicol is a broad spectrum antibiotic used clinically in treatment of many diseases in domesticated animals. This study was conducted to investigate the effect of Florfenicol (20mg/Kg) injected twice intramuscularly with 48 hr. dosing interval on hematological and biochemical parameters in 5 baladi goats. The results revealed significant increase in total leukocytic count on 1 st (P< 0.01), 7 th and 14 th (P<0.05) days post administration of the second dose.
